CIP

NOMBRE: Edwin Gamboa REDES DE COMPUTADORAS III PROTOCOLO INDUSTRIAL COMÚN (CIP) Se crea CIP a partir de que CIM no era

Views 226 Downloads 0 File size 665KB

Report DMCA / Copyright

DOWNLOAD FILE

Recommend stories

Citation preview

NOMBRE: Edwin Gamboa

REDES DE COMPUTADORAS III

PROTOCOLO INDUSTRIAL COMÚN (CIP) Se crea CIP a partir de que CIM no era del todo completo ya que no había como realizar una integración total dentro de una industria en los niveles de automatización, por eso lo hacían por separado y esto complicaba a la empresa. El protocolo CIP es un protocolo orientado a objetos de las capas superiores del modelo OSI, que ofrece mensajes y servicios para aplicaciones de automatización industrial y permite la integración de estas aplicaciones con las redes Ethernet y el Internet de los niveles de la empresa. Además se diseñó para no depender de las capas inferiores del modelo OSI. Se observa en la figura. que las tres redes que implementa el protocolo CIP en la capa de aplicación son: DeviceNet, ControlNet, EtherNet/IP.

Figura1. Protocolo CIP [1] Este protocolo permite:  Integrar la gestión de entradas y salidas en tiempo real.  El acceso a todo el sistema de control desde un solo lugar ya sea configurando, monitorizando y diagnosticando. Lo que da lugar a la reducción de costos para la ingeniería, puesta en marcha y mantenimiento de los equipos.  La integración de células de fabricación basadas en DeviceNet o EtherNet/Ip en un solo bus sin hacer algún daño a las transmisiones normales ni a las de seguridad.  La integración de sensores de tipo inteligente, para lo cual puede ser necesario la programación y diagnóstico.  La concentración de información por mensajería.  La compatibilidad dentro de una misma red entre elementos normales y elementos de seguridad, lo cual permite una mayor flexibilidad. Términos generales utilizados por CIP  CLIENTE/SERVIDOR: Existe la relación entre los procesos de dispositivos diferentes  MAESTRO/ESCLAVO: Es similar a cliente/servidor pero el esclavo debe realizar las acciones requeridas por el maestro  MODELO FUENTE/DESTINO: Establece la forma en que son compartidos los mensajes.  MENSAJE EXPLÍCITO: Contienen la información de dirección y de servicio que lleva al receptor a realizar una acción en alguna parte del dispositivo.  MENSAJE IMPLÍCITO: No llevan información de dirección y servicio; el significado de los datos está implícito para la conexión ID.  MODELO DE OBJETOS: Se utiliza para la implementación de las capas de aplicación de las distintas redes de campo.  PUNTO A PUNTO: Es el envío de información entre un dispositivo emisor hacia un solo dispositivo receptor.  MULTICAST: Es el envío de información desde un dispositivo emisor hacia varios dispositivos receptores.

NOMBRE: Edwin Gamboa

REDES DE COMPUTADORAS III

Modelado de Objetos Los objetos CIP están estructurados en los siguientes elementos:  CLASES: Conjunto de objetos donde todos representan el mismo tipo de componente de sistema.  INSTANCIAS: Representación real de un objeto particular dentro de una clase.  ATRIBUTOS Class ID Rango de números Definición Pública (ODVA y CI) 0x00 – 0x63 0x00F0 – 0x02FF Definición Específica de Fabricante 0x64 – 0xC7 0x0300 – 0x04FF Tabla1. Rango de Class ID para los objetos CIP [2] Assembly Object – Class ID = 0x04 (objeto de definición pública) Instance ID Rango de números Definición Pública (ODVA y CI) 0x01 – 0x63 0x0100 – 0x02FF Definición Específica de Fabricante 0x64 – 0xC7 0x0300 – 0x04FF Tabla2. Rango de Instance ID del assembly object (Class ID= 0x04) [2] Atribute ID Rango de números Definición Pública (ODVA y CI) 0x00 – 0x63 Definición Específica de Fabricante 0x64 – 0xC7 Tabla3. Rango de Atribute ID para las instancias CIP [2] Librería de Objetos de las redes CIP El conjunto total de clases de objeto se puede dividir en tres tipos:

Tabla4. Objetos CIP de uso general

Tabla5. Objetos CIP de uso específico

NOMBRE: Edwin Gamboa

REDES DE COMPUTADORAS III

Tabla6. Objetos específicos de red CIP Descripción de objetos CIP Objeto Identidad: Es requerido por todo dispositivo CIP y los atributos de este tipo de objeto son:  Atributos Obligatorios: o Vendor ID o Device Type o Product Code o Revision o Status o Serial Number o Product Name  Atributos Opcionales: o State o Configuration Consistency Value o Hearbeat Interval Objeto Parámetro: Es un objeto de uso general que tiene asignada un Class ID 0x0F, los atributos de este objeto contienen información de cuántas instancias existen en el dispositivo  Versión Liviana o Parameter Value o Link Path Size y Link Path o Descriptor o Data Type o Data Size  Versión Completa: Los atributos en esta versión son los ya mencionados más 18. o Los 3 primeros atributos entregan, a través de secuencia ASCII, el nombre del parámetro, sus unidades de ingeniería y un texto asociado de ayuda. o Los siguientes 3 contienen el valor el mínimo, el valor máximo y los valores por defecto del parámetro. o Cuatro atributos más se unirán al Parameter Value. o Otros cuatro atributos más pueden unirse otros parámetros de valor variable. o El siguiente atributo define cuantos lugares decimales deben ser mostrados si el Prameter Value ha sido ampliado. o Los últimos 3 atributos son una versión de lenguaje internacional del nombre del parámetro. Objeto de ensamble: Es un objeto de uso general que tiene asignada el Class ID 0x04. Proporciona la opción de mapear los atributos de diversas instancias y de varias clases en un único atributo. Este mapeo se utiliza generalmente para los mensajes I/O para maximizar la eficiencia en el intercambio de datos de control sobre la red. Este objeto puede ser utilizado para configurar un dispositivo con un solo bloque de datos.

NOMBRE: Edwin Gamboa

REDES DE COMPUTADORAS III

Perfiles del dispositivo Estos perfiles de dispositivos CIP contiene la descripción completa de la estructura y el comportamiento del objeto. En la tabla7 se muestra estos perfiles juntamente con su número identificado.

Tabla7. Perfiles de Dispositivos CIP [2] Bridging y Ruteo de mensajes CIP Los routers y bridge son dispositivos que ayudan a la transmisión de mensajes desde una red CIP a otra. En la figura2. Se muestra como se transmite el mensaje desde una red DeviceNet hacia una red ControlNet

Figura2. Recorrido de un mensaje CIP entre las redes DeviceNet y ControlNet. BIBLIOGRAFÍA [1]http://repositorio.espe.edu.ec/bitstream/21000/2438/5/T-ESPE-019560-2.pdf [2]Muñoz, Juan. EL PROTOCOLO INDUSTRIAL COMÚN (CIP) Y LAS REDES DE CAMPO DEVICENET Y CONTROLNET, 2007 [3]Rodriguez, Antonio, Sistemas SCADA, segunda Edición, Marcombo, Ediciones Técnicas, 2007 [4]http://domino.automation.rockwell.com/applications/gs/emea/GSES.nsf/files/au_es_09_ material/$file/B_-_S3_-_BT3ES_PPT.pdf